Core Mechanics and Winning Logic

Online slots rely on a Random Number Generator to determine each spin’s outcome, ensuring that every result is independent and unpredictable. Winning logic is tied to payline patterns, where matching symbols must align on active lines from left to right. Payouts are calculated by multiplying the bet per line by the symbol’s value in the paytable. Volatility dictates hit frequency versus prize size, while Return to Player (RTP) represents the theoretical long-term percentage of wagered money returned to players. The core loop involves spinning to trigger win states, with features like scatters or wilds altering payline logic by substituting symbols or initiating bonus rounds.

No spin influences the next, as every result is generated from a fresh seed, pure chance dictates the win.

Megaways and Cluster-Pay Innovations

Forget boring paylines; Megaways and Cluster-Pay Innovations completely change how you win. Megaways slots, like the iconic *Bonanza*, use a random reel modifier, meaning each spin can have 2 to 7 symbols per reel, creating up to 117,649 ways to win. Meanwhile, Cluster-Pay games, such as *Sweet Bonanza*, require symbols to form groups or clusters, not lines, which can lead to cascading wins where paying clusters disappear and new symbols fall in for extra payouts. Both keep the action fast and unpredictable, offering huge potential from a single spin without the need to map out traditional paylines.

Tools for Self-Exclusion and Time-Tracking Features

Most regulated online slot platforms offer self-exclusion and time-tracking tools to help players manage their sessions. Self-exclusion allows a user to block access to their account for a chosen period—ranging from 24 hours to permanent bans—by submitting a request through the account settings. Time-tracking features display a live counter of elapsed playtime, often paired with optional alerts that notify the player after a set interval. Some sites also include a “reality check” that pauses the game every 30 or 60 minutes to show total time and net losses. These controls are typically located in the responsible gaming dashboard and apply to all slots on the site.

Blockchain Integration and Provably Fair Algorithms

Blockchain integration in online slots introduces provably fair verification systems, allowing players to independently audit each spin outcome against a cryptographic seed pair. The algorithm uses a client seed, server seed, and nonce to generate results, ensuring the house cannot manipulate outcomes post-commitment. The verification sequence follows a clear process:

  1. The casino commits a hashed server seed before gameplay begins.
  2. The player chooses a personal client seed, combined with an incrementing nonce.
  3. Every spin’s result is derived from these inputs; after the session, the casino reveals the original server seed.
  4. The player compares the revealed seed against the earlier hash, then re-calculates the spin outcomes to confirm fairness instantly.

This cryptographic transparency eliminates trust in the operator, giving direct, user-empowered auditability.
